this is a announcement regarding changes which have just landed in
upstream systemd (not yet released nor pushed to Factory)
regarding /media and /tmp:
- /media will no longer mounted as tmpfs. This is because udisks2 will
no longer use /media for mounting removables devices
but /run/media/<user>
- /var/run and /var/lock are no longer bind-mounted to /run | /run/lock.
We should replace those directories with symlink to /run | /run/lock
(probably at initrd time, this is what is done on Fedora)
- /tmp is mounted as tmpfs, to make the default setups as stateless as
possible. As stated on
https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Features/tmp-on-tmpfs , we might need to
fix some applications to use /var/tmp instead of /tmp when they need
persistent storage. Another big issue is educating users.
